"Entered, according to Act of Congress, in the year 1866 .... John F. Trow & Co., printers, stereotypers, and electrotypers ..." --Verso of t.p
With the exception of the frontispiece, all of the sixteen hand-colored, unnumbered plates are counted as part of the pagination
The illustrations are accompanied by poems on flowers written by various authors
extracted picklist
CHMRB and SCNHRB have one copy each
CHMRB copy 39088009550005 has bookplate: Presented by Miss Clementina Furniss, April, 1913
CHMRB copy has accession no. 2358
CHMRB copy has later red and blue buckram library binding with title inked on spine in white; all edges gilt. "Bound by Wm. Smith, New-York" (the original binder?) is stamped on one of the back free endpapers
SCNHRB copy 39088013371117 has bookplate: H.C. Lewis, no. 1298
SCNHRB copy has a bookseller's printed label mounted on the front free endpaper: Elisabeth Woodburn, Booknoll Farm, Hopewell, New Jersey ... Horticultural & beverage books
SCNHRB copy has the original blind- and gilt-tooled burgundy full leather binding with raised bands, marbled endpapers, and all edges gilt
